Migraine is a legitimate neurological disease, yet many people hesitate to seek care due to stigma. In this episode, Lindsay Weitzel, PhD, talks with Susan Hutchinson, MD, about new data from the OVERCOME study, revealing how stigma affects migraine care, mental health, and quality of life. Learn why people delay treatment, the risks of chronification, and how we can work to change perceptions of migraine.
